Paying no heed to opposition’s demand on encounters, the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ath announced in the UP Council that his government’s crackdown against criminals in the state will continue.

Replying on opposition’s charge, the Chief Minister accused the opposition parties of patronizing and showing sympathy towards hardcore criminals who are being eliminated in the police encounters. He declared that police encounters against criminals will continue to establish rule of law in the state.

“It is a dangerous sign for democracy when responsible people and parties show sympathy towards criminal elements. Noida incident was just a shoot-out and not a fake encounter as opposition has charged. Even the person who was shot has admitted it,” said the Chief Minister.

The National Human Rights Commission (NHRC) has already served a notice to the Yogi Adityanath on fake encounters in the state.

A total of 40 dreaded criminals have been gunned down in 1200 encounters, and this will continue, the chief minister said.

The Chief Minister informed the Upper House that so far about 40 hardcore criminals were killed in about 1200 police encounters. “This will continue till state is free from criminals,” he stated.

On the Chairman’s directive for a CBI probe into fake encounters, Yogi Adityanath urged the Chairman to reconsider his decision after his reply to the House. On Chief Minister’s objection to CBI probe, the Leader of Opposition Ahmed Hasan said that “it was irrelevant now to raise objection after Chairman’s directive for a CBI probe.”

On Chief Minister’s request, the Chairman of the Upper House Ramesh Yadav has, however, reserved his decision.
